Hi Thomas & Andrew,
Thanks for quick response.
Kernel Release
I am trying latest stable release from kernel.org -->linux-4.0.3.
I have seen this issue in linux-3.10.39 & linux-3.10.32 for which Marvell has provided lsp.
This issue doesnt crop up in older version like linux-3.2.40 & linux-3.2.52 with uImage
Not sure but I think this is something do with zImage & device tree combination.
U-Boot Release
U-Boot version is u-boot-2011.12 with Marvell provided bin-header & board support packages (2014_T2.0)
I found one issue with u-boot, L2C init was failing because bootz command was deleting entries of l2-cache dtb entry while it resizes FDT in memory before actual booting.
I corrected this error by by-passing the L2C FDT resize section. Now kernel correctly initializes Aurora cache controller with L2 1MB 16 ways.
